技术文摘
JavaScript参数有哪些基本规则
JavaScript参数有哪些基本规则
在JavaScript编程中,参数的运用至关重要,遵循正确的基本规则能够确保程序的稳定性和高效性。
参数的定义要明确。函数在定义时,需要在括号内列出预期接收的参数。这些参数就像是函数运行所需的“原材料”,准确的定义能让函数按预期工作。例如,定义一个计算两数之和的函数:function addNumbers(a, b) { return a + b; },这里的a和b就是参数,明确表示该函数需要两个数值类型的参数来进行加法运算。
参数的数量也有规则。函数可以接收零个、一个或多个参数。无参数的函数在定义时括号内为空,常用于执行一些固定的操作,比如获取系统当前时间的某些自定义函数。而接收多个参数时,要注意参数的顺序和类型匹配。如果函数期望的第一个参数是字符串类型,而传递了一个数字,可能会导致运行时错误。
参数传递方面,JavaScript有值传递和引用传递之分。对于基本数据类型,如数字、字符串、布尔值等,是值传递。这意味着在函数内部对参数的修改不会影响到函数外部的原始值。例如:function changeNumber(num) { num = num + 1; },调用此函数时,原始的数字值不会改变。而对于对象、数组等引用类型,是引用传递,函数内部对参数的修改会反映到外部。
另外,参数默认值的设定也是一个重要规则。ES6引入了参数默认值语法,允许在定义参数时为其指定默认值。比如:function greet(name = "Guest") { console.log("Hello, " + name); },当调用该函数不传递参数时,就会使用默认的“Guest”值。
理解并遵循JavaScript参数的这些基本规则,能够帮助开发者更准确地编写函数,提高代码的可读性和可维护性,避免因参数使用不当而引发的各种错误,从而编写出高质量的JavaScript程序。
- MySQL 中使用 SQL 语句创建与修改表结构的方法
- MySQL 中如何运用 SQL 语句实现数据转换与转移
- MySQL 中如何用 SQL 语句实现数据导入与导出
- 在MongoDB中运用SQL语句执行复杂查询的方法
- 在MongoDB中运用SQL语句实现数据压缩与存储优化的方法
- MySQL 中使用 SQL 语句更新和删除数据的方法
- MySQL 中用 SQL 语句创建和管理数据库的方法
- 云计算环境下 MongoDB 与 SQL 语句的部署及管理策略
- MongoDB与SQL语句对比及合适数据库的选择方法
- MySQL 中如何运用 SQL 语句实现数据过滤与条件查询
- 怎样编写高效SQL语句操作MySQL数据库
- MongoDB与SQL语句性能对比及优化策略探讨
- Redis 有哪些基本数据类型
- MySQL 中如何运用 SQL 语句开展复杂数据计算与处理
- 在MongoDB中借助SQL语句实现数据加密与安全管理的方法